Why Email Marketing Automation Matters
Email marketing automation has become the backbone of successful digital marketing strategies. With the right tools and setup, you can nurture leads, convert prospects, and retain customers without manual intervention. Today, we'll show you how to build a comprehensive email marketing automation bot using n8n in just 30 minutes.
The power of automation lies in its ability to deliver personalized messages at the right time, triggered by specific user behaviors or time-based events. Whether you're running a small business or managing enterprise-level campaigns, n8n provides the flexibility and power you need.
What You'll Need to Get Started
Before diving into the build process, ensure you have these essentials ready:
- An active n8n account (cloud or self-hosted)
- Email service provider account (like activecampaign or similar)
- A trigger source (website forms, CRM, or database)
- Basic understanding of workflow logic
The beauty of using n8n for email automation is its visual workflow builder that makes complex automation sequences intuitive and manageable.
Step-by-Step Bot Creation Process
Setting Up Your Workflow Foundation
Start by creating a new workflow in n8n. Your automation bot will typically follow this structure: Trigger → Data Processing → Condition Checks → Email Actions → Follow-up Sequences.
Begin with a webhook trigger node that will capture incoming data from your lead sources. This could be form submissions, new customer registrations, or purchase completions. The n8n webhook functionality provides real-time responsiveness to user actions.
Implementing Smart Segmentation
Use n8n switch nodes to create intelligent segmentation based on user data. You can route subscribers to different email sequences based on:
- Geographic location
- Purchase history
- Engagement levels
- Product interests
- Subscription preferences
This segmentation ensures that your automated emails remain relevant and personalized, significantly improving engagement rates and conversion potential.
Designing Your Email Sequences
Connect your n8n workflow to your preferred email service. If you're using activecampaign, the integration is seamless and allows for advanced automation features like behavioral triggers and dynamic content.
Create multiple email templates within your sequence:
- Welcome emails: Immediate acknowledgment and value delivery
- Educational content: Nurture sequences that build trust
- Promotional messages: Strategic offers based on user behavior
- Re-engagement campaigns: Win back inactive subscribers
Adding Advanced Logic and Timing
Implement wait nodes in your n8n workflow to control email timing. Space your messages appropriately to avoid overwhelming subscribers while maintaining engagement momentum.
Use conditional logic to create branching paths based on email engagement. If a subscriber opens and clicks, move them to a more aggressive sales sequence. If they don't engage, redirect them to a re-engagement campaign.
Integration with Additional Channels
Expand your automation beyond email by integrating other communication channels. Connect manychat to your n8n workflow for multi-channel engagement that includes Facebook Messenger, Instagram, and SMS automation.
This multi-channel approach ensures you reach your audience through their preferred communication methods, creating a more comprehensive and effective automation system.
Testing and Optimization
Before launching your bot, thoroughly test each pathway using n8n's execution history and debug features. Send test emails through each sequence to verify content, timing, and conditional logic.
Monitor key metrics like open rates, click-through rates, and conversion rates. Use this data to continuously refine your automation sequences and improve performance over time.
Launching Your Automation Bot
Once testing is complete, activate your n8n workflow and monitor initial performance closely. Start with a small segment of your audience to validate the automation before scaling to your entire list.
Your email marketing automation bot is now ready to nurture leads, convert prospects, and drive revenue around the clock. The initial 30-minute investment in setup will pay dividends through improved efficiency and increased conversions.
This post was created with tools we use and recommend: n8n for workflow automation, Turbotic as an AI-native automation alternative, ElevenLabs for AI voiceover, Placid for visual content creation, and Hostinger for reliable VPS hosting. Some links are affiliate links.